Legal Question
I have a question about a will. My friend's father is trying to get custody of a house that was left to him, but his two sisters won't let him do anything.
Legal Answer
|
Read More Answered By: Michael E. Hendrickson |
Custody of a house? Perhaps, you mean the right to occupy it, or, even assert/claim an ownership interest in the property?
In any event, you haven't provided enough relevant facts regarding the matter to provide a reliable answer.
This father should arrange for a consultation with a local attorney who handles probate/inheritance matters and who should be able to advise him, accordingly. |
